  2. The Hewitt School is a K-12 independent girls' school located on New York City's Upper East Side. The school teaches girls to become ethical leaders. [1] The school serves girls in three divisions: Lower School (K-4), Middle School (5-8), and Upper School (9-12).

  5. 4 de abr. de 2024 · The Hewitt School is a top rated, private, all-girls school located in NEW YORK, NY. It has 475 students in grades K-12 with a student-teacher ratio of 7 to 1. Tuition is $61,850 for the highest grade offered. After graduation, 100% of students from this school go on to attend a 4-year college.
